Help to Buy
With the new Government backed Help to Buy scheme you can move on up and move on in to a Redrow home with as little as a 5% deposit.
Who is it for?
The new Help to Buy scheme is available to anyone looking to buy a new Redrow home in England.
How does this work?
• You will only need a 5% deposit
• The Government will lend you up to 20% of the value of your property through an equity loan
• The loan is interest free for 5 years and can be repaid anytime or on the sale of your home
• You can move into a Redrow home up to the value of £600,000
• You will qualify for some of the best mortgage rates available as you only require a 75% mortgage
Local Information
Leisure
Sherburn Aero Club is renowned for having some of the best facilities in the country, as well as a very active social programme that is the hub of village life. There are also many other popular clubs and societies in the village, including Sherburn Bears rugby league and Sherburn White Rose football.
Golfers will find a choice of challenging courses to the north, at Scarthingwell and Cocksford Golf Clubs, and there is a popular local angling club at Bacon Factory Pond. Garforth Leisure Centre and Kippax Leisure Centre are both just a short drive away, and offer a wide variety of facilities, including pools.
Nearby Leeds and York both offer a wide variety of days out and evening entertainment, including theatres, cinemas and sports facilities, with York’s tourist attractions drawing in 7million visitors per year.
Shopping
Sherburn in Elmet has a good selection of shops in the village centre, including a Boots store. There is also a traditional market in the village every Wednesday and Saturday.
For a much wider choice, head north for the endless fascinating independent shops of York, including the famous Shambles. Alternatively, head west for the many shopping centres of Leeds, including the 75 international designer fashion brands of the Victorian Quarter, the indy wonderland of the Grand Arcade, the magnificently quirky Corn Exchange and the 1million sq ft retail behemoth that is Trinity Leeds.
Dining
The village has an excellent choice of local restaurants, including Bon restaurant and wine bar and Saffron Indian restaurant.
You'll also find a great choice of traditional country pubs in the village and the surrounding area, including the Red Bear, Oddfellows Arms and Forresters Arms in Sherburn, the Queen o t'owd Thatch in South Milton, the White Horse in Church Fenton and the Ash Tree in Barkston Ash.
Amenities
There is a post office in the village, along with Spa, Co-op and Tesco Express supermarkets for your weekly grocery shopping.
For doctors, register with Sherburn Group Practice in Beech Grove and for dentists try Elmet Dental Care on Low Street.
Transport
Just like its education provision, Sherburn has far better transport links than you might expect from a country village, with not one but two local railway stations, providing swift commuter access across the region. Trains from Sherburn in Elmet Station will speed you direct to York in just 17 minutes or south to Sheffield in just over an hour. Alternatively, trains from South Milford Station will have you in Leeds in just 23 minutes.
Local road links are also excellent, with the A162, A63 and A1(M) all just a short drive away. Selby and Castleford are just 9 miles away, Wetherby just 12 miles Leeds and York just 16 miles. The continental ferries of Hull are just 52 miles away, with Leeds Bradford Airport just 25 miles away.
Education
Like many traditional English villages, Sherburn in Elmet has its own schools, which are the centre of community life. In fact, it goes one better than most, with a choice of two primary schools. Children at Saxon Gardens can choose between Sherburn Huntgate Community Primary or Athelstan Community Primary, both of which are within easy reach of the development and both of which boast ‘Good’ ratings in their recent ofsted reports.
All too often, living in a village means that older children face a longer trip to school, but here Sherburn excels once again. The village is lucky enough to have its own high school, Sherburn High, a Specialist Science School, which is within walking distance of the development
